What Causes Weakness And Numbness In Arms And Legs?

Question: I woke up this morning with the left arm and chest practically dead. then later my right leg. The feeling has been running through my arms and legs all day. numbness, and tingling, I also felt a burning sensation in the veins in my left arm. I can still move, I did pushups, I did the stroke test none of my arms were falling neither was my face drooping. I think it was a tuna wrap I ate yesterday. sometimes I lay on my arm when I sleep as well. I am not obese but I am a little overweight 6'2" 227lbs. What do you think could be the cause? When the feeling comes too I begin to shake a little but it is still here.I am fully coherent. I can walk but I am a little weak. Should I sleep?

Brief Answer: Electrolyte imbalance or nutritional deficiency. Detailed Answer: Hello, Thanks for posting your query. The feeling of weakness and numbness that you have is not likely to be due to stroke. Some common causes are nutritional deficiency, allergic reactions, excessive cold, exposure to chemicals, electrolyte imbalance etc. If you have been smoking heavily and regularly then it could also be a reason. Some measures: 1)Stop smoking completely for few days and observe for changes. 2)Avoid alcohol,sea food as it may trigger an allergic reaction.Prefer having home made food. 3)Have a glass of orange juice or any mixed fruit so that any electrolyte imbalance is corrected. 4)Avoid stress and relax your mind. 5) You can take vitamin B 12 supplements after consulting your physician. If the symptoms persist even after all these measures or worsen consider visiting a Physician for evaluation as a physical examination would be beneficial. Sleeping will not help you much.
